DAILY TOLL are nestled between the sonic worlds of folk song story telling and off kilter, angular rock. They are a Sydney-based band born from a curious seed, the self taught project of artist Kata Szász-Komlós alongside Jasper Craig-Adams and Tom Stephens. Seemingly coming with an unmistakable charm and yearning. Mapping the band’s existence through their recorded output is to bear witness to the flux of three people learning to respond to one another and gently ossify into a collective vision. Early recordings reflect a band imagining themselves into being whilst new release, A Profound Non-Event (Tough Love), observes a clear shift in conviction.

THE SPATULAS share a percussive, unshadowed presence, a steady, clear-voiced clop. Every note on their debut record ‘Beehive Mind’ (out now on PPM) is a little bit sad on its own but then they're organized in a way that you don't actually notice. Credit this to the band’s skill—Jon Grothman, Lila Jarzombek, Kyle Raquipiso and Miranda Soileau-Pratt all play with no limits and they all play with profound ease. The songs breathe in warmth and patience, they are immediate and sweet. And then they start to meander. The guitar skitters with the deliberate unpredictability of a wild animal. Parts repeat and reset with the obsessiveness of an anxious mind. Miranda Solileau-Pratt wrote the first Spatulas song in 2020, while living in Oregon. Since that time, the band has released two cassettes and toured the United States. The band has shared stages with Helen, Lavender Flu, Debt Rag, Pink Reason, Blues Ambush, and Kath Bloom.

GUY BLACKMAN is a songwriter’s songwriter. His deftly constructed songs deal frankly with issues of love, sexuality and commitment. If Serge Gainsbourg, Tim Hardin or Kevin Ayers wrote songs set in gay go-go bars or on adult camming websites, you might get close to an idea of Guy’s approach. ‘Out Of Sight’ is Guy’s first solo album in nearly 20 years (out June 13th), a belated follow-up to his well-loved 2008 album Adult Baby. Guy is also the co-founder of the very excellent label Chapter Music.
